Had a breakthrough. I turned off my McAfee firewall and it found the server and allowed me to sync with MMW. Once I turn it back on, it's blocked. I've checked the McAfee settings and it looks like MediaMonkey has access, so I'm not sure what I should be doing different?

Any suggestions on what I should try at this point?

It very much sounds like your mcAfee is blocking MediaMonkey. You may want to remove the MediaMonkey permissions and add them again, or add the server port MediaMonkey uses.

That did not work, so I called McAfee support and they had me reset the defaults on the firewall and BAM, now it's working!
